Eating away at the environment
By Angela Herrmann
Do not, for the sake of food, destroy the work of God.
— Romans 14:20
It’s April. Spring is in the air and our thoughts turn to Earth Day, as they have each year since April 22, 1970, when the first Earth Day was celebrated in San Francisco. It is our day to increase our awareness and appreciation of the environment. Over the years, we have learned about actions we can take on behalf of the environment, such as recycling, avoiding chemicals on our lawns, and driving less. Most of us already do these things. When April 23 arrives, we’ve moved on to something else.
